summaryrefslogtreecommitdiffstats
path: root/crawl-ref/source/dat/clua/luamark.lua
diff options
context:
space:
mode:
authorJude Brown <bookofjude@users.sourceforge.net>2009-10-25 19:20:29 +1000
committerDarshan Shaligram <dshaligram@users.sourceforge.net>2009-10-25 15:40:38 +0530
commita351b1055cb8bf2b443d9286f965cb888a1fd99b (patch)
tree9159e5bcd25594f080a670954d454d34e76a1a5e /crawl-ref/source/dat/clua/luamark.lua
parentd6b40e981b9ab1181deb2ea7baaf6f62b9fd2b35 (diff)
downloadcrawl-ref-a351b1055cb8bf2b443d9286f965cb888a1fd99b.tar.gz
crawl-ref-a351b1055cb8bf2b443d9286f965cb888a1fd99b.zip
FunctionMachines: call a specified Lua function when certain conditions are met. Conditions currently are "random" (every random(min, max) turns), "turns" (every turns turns), "in_los" (when you.see_cell(marker:pos())), "player_at" (when you're standing on the marker).
Needs merge with lm_trig.lua. Signed-off-by: Darshan Shaligram <dshaligram@users.sourceforge.net>
Diffstat (limited to 'crawl-ref/source/dat/clua/luamark.lua')
-rw-r--r--crawl-ref/source/dat/clua/luamark.lua1
1 files changed, 1 insertions, 0 deletions
diff --git a/crawl-ref/source/dat/clua/luamark.lua b/crawl-ref/source/dat/clua/luamark.lua
index d987e88ef1..86b125a53c 100644
--- a/crawl-ref/source/dat/clua/luamark.lua
+++ b/crawl-ref/source/dat/clua/luamark.lua
@@ -12,6 +12,7 @@ require('clua/lm_flags.lua')
require('clua/lm_fog.lua')
require('clua/lm_props.lua')
require('clua/lm_monst.lua')
+require('clua/lm_func.lua')
function dlua_marker_function(table, name)
return table[name]